Answer:

Idea generation stage

Explanation:

For a new product lunch to be properly executed, there are some steps that needs to be carefully taken. One of such steps is the idea generation stage. It is a very crucial stage in product development. How acceptable the product will be depends to a large extent on how properly the idea generation stage is executed.

When it is executed properly , all things being equal, it is expected that the new product in question is accepted by the target market with a good reception.

Now, these ideas could be through a series of different sources. It might be through the company’s internal sources, it might be through researching the market, it might be based on consumers’ needs or even SWOT analysis of the company itself

Jerry's Flowers had the following cost information related to its purchases of merchandise. Calculate the total cost of merchand
ch4aika [34]

Answer:

$91,100

Explanation:

Calculation to determine the total cost of merchandise purchased

Using this formula

Total cost of merchandise purchased = Invoice cost of merchandise purchases + Cost of transportation in - Purchase returns and allowances - Purchase discount

Let plug in the formula

Total cost of merchandise purchased= $100,000 + $500 - $400 - $9,000

Total cost of merchandise purchased= $91,100

Therefore the total cost of merchandise purchased is $91,100

Consumer surplus is the difference between the willingness to pay of a consumer and the price of the good.

Producer surplus is the difference between the price of a good and the least amount the seller is willing to sell his good.

While both parties earn a surplus, the producer surplus exceeds the consumer surplus . Therefore, the seller benefited more from the trade than the consumer.
